Frequently Asked Questions about San Francisco
How much are Studio apartments in San Francisco?
There are currently 6,530 Studio Apartments in San Francisco with rent ranges from $950 to $5,600 with an average price of $3,149.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Francisco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Francisco ranges from $898 to $9,575 with an average monthly rent of $3,840.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Francisco c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Francisco range from $1,733 to $13,890.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,995.
How expensive are San Francisco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,777 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Francisco on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,895 to $19,120 - averaging $6,265 for the location.
